DEB-TACE With Visualable Microspheres Versus PVA Microspheres for HCC

Condition(s) studied

Hepatocellular Carcinoma

Investigational drug(s) / intervention(s)

DEB-TACE with visualable microspheresDEB-TACE with PVA microspheres

DEB-TACE with visualable microspheres: Drug-eluting Beads Transcatheter Arterial Chemoembolization(DEB-TACE) with visualable microspheres

DEB-TACE with PVA microspheres: Drug-eluting Beads Transcatheter Arterial Chemoembolization(DEB-TACE) with polyvinyl alcohol microspheres

Study summary

This study will evaluate the safety and efficacy of DEB-TACE with visualable embolization microspheres versus PVA microspheres for hepatocellular carcinoma.

Eligibility

Sex
ALL
Min age
18 Years
Max age
80 Years
Healthy volunteers
No
Inclusion Criteria: * CNLC Ia-IIIa HCC patients who require transarterial chemoembolization (TACE) and are not suitable for or refuse surgical resection, liver transplantation, or ablation Liver function classification of Child-Pugh A or B * ECOG PS score of 0-2 * With measurable lesions that had not been embolized (if there are more than 3 lesions, select the three largest lesions as target lesions, and the maximum diameter of target lesion is ≤10cm) * Agree to participate in this trial and voluntarily sign the informed consent form Exclusion Criteria: * Target lesions were embolized, or will require concomitant ablation or radiotherapy after TACE treatment(s) * With diffuse liver tumor or extrahepatic metastasis, expected survival \<6 months With sepsis or multiple organ dysfunction * Severe liver dysfunction (Child-Pugh C) , or severerenal dysfunction (blood creatinine \>2 mg/dL) * Significant reductions in white blood cells or platelets (white blood cells \<3.0×10\^9/L, platelets \<50×10\^9/L, hemoglobin\<60g/L) that cannot be corrected (except splenomegaly or chemotherapy-induced bone marrow suppression) Uncorrectable coagulation dysfunction (PT prolonged by \>3 seconds above the upper limit of normal) * With severe infection (\>5 times the upper limit of normal white blood cells) The main portal vein was completely embolized by tumor thrombus without collateral blood supply * With risk of ectopic embolization (uncorrected arteriovenous fistula or portal venous fistula) in the target lesion supplying arteries * Angiography shows vascular anatomy obstruction or vasospasm that will affect the catheter placemenr embolic agent injection * Known allergy to iodine-containing contrast agents, polyvinyl alcohol materials or anthracycline t ochemotherapy drugs * Pregnant or lactating women * Patients who are participating in other trial(s) * Unsuitable for participation in this trial deemed by the researchers
